Removal
DANGER
Danger through harmful fluid!
In case of an accident, the collected sewage flows into the operating space. There is a risk of a bacterial infection. Follow these points:
- Wear protective equipment:
- One-time protective suit
- Sealed safety glasses
- Respiratory mask
- Clean and disinfect all equipment (e.g., diaphragm hand pump, hoses) after use.
- Disinfect the lifting unit and operating space.
- Dispose of flushing water to the sewer
- Obey local regulations to dispose of protective clothing and cleaning material.
- Obey the factory regulations.
DANGER
Danger of death through electrical shock!
Incorrect behaviour during electrical work results in death by electric shock.
- Only a qualified electrician must do the electrical work.
- Obey local regulations.
DANGER
Danger through lone working!
Working in chambers, narrow rooms, and in areas with a risk of falling can be dangerous. Do not work alone.
- Only do this work with a second person.
WARNING
Risk of burns from hot surfaces!
During operation, the motor housing can get hot. There is a risk of skin burns if the component is touched.
- Cool down the motor to ambient temperature after switching off.
- The lifting unit is decommissioned.
- Protective equipment is put on.
- All shut-off valves are closed.
- The solids separation tanks are cleaned.
- The collection tank and supply box/distributor are cleaned.
- The pipework and shut-off balls are cleaned by flushing out the lifting unit.
- Do the maintenance tasks. Refer to the “Maintenance and repair” section.
- Open the shut-off valves for the solids separation tanks and at the discharge side.
- Remove the cover on the supply box/distributor.
- Restart the system: Switch on the switchgear and start the “Automatic” mode.
- Fill the collection tank with clean water using a hose through the distributor.
- Decommission the system as described in the “Shutdown” section. Flushing the lifting unit with two pumping procedures.
- Remove the water hose and mount the cover on the supply box/distributor.
- Remove inlet connection: Loosen the flange connection.
- Remove discharge pipe connection: Loosen the flange connection.
- Remove ventilation connection: Pull out the ventilation pipe.
- Disconnect pump cables and sensor cable.
- Loosen the floor anchoring.
- Pull the lifting unit carefully out of the pipework.
- Thoroughly clean and disinfect the outside of the lifting unit.
- Clean, disinfect, and tightly seal all connection ports.
- Clean and disinfect the working area.
- Lifting unit is disassembled.
